Product description

What these boots are for

KOIFISH steel toe cap boots are work footwear aimed at people who want safety around the front of the foot without making every job start and end feel like a chore. They’re described as anti-slip, lightweight and comfortable, with a reinforced steel toe designed to handle impact and compression.

On paper, the headline is the Quick Lace System. Instead of traditional laces, the boots use swivel buckle shoelaces that you can tighten or loosen quickly with a simple twist. That matters if you’re on and off site often, or if you’re the sort of person who prefers not to spend time bending down every time you need to adjust your boots.

Key takeaways before you buy

These boots look most suited to everyday industrial work environments where you’re standing, walking and moving around a lot—rather than for highly specialised situations that demand exact performance details beyond what’s stated.

They’re positioned for jobs such as construction sites, manufacturing floors, warehouses, mechanical workshops and outdoor work, which is consistent with the need for steel toe protection plus an anti-slip approach.

That said, you’ll want to be realistic about what “anti-slip” means. The description doesn’t specify the exact outsole pattern or test standard for slip resistance, so if your role involves very specific wet/greasy surfaces, you may want to double-check whether this level of grip is enough for your conditions.

Where the Quick Lace System helps in real life

The quick lace system is the most practical differentiator here. Being able to tighten or loosen with a twist means you can do small adjustments in seconds.

For example, imagine you’ve been on a break, stepped outside for a moment, then return to the workshop. If your boots feel slightly loose, you can tighten them quickly without redoing full lacing. It also helps when you’re changing footwear fast—whether that’s at the start/end of a shift or during an emergency on site (the brand explicitly frames it that way).

Protection level to consider (and its limits)

The steel toe cap is described as reinforced and “rigorously tested” with EU standards. The stated figures are: - impact resistance up to 200 J - compression forces up to 15KN

In plain terms, that’s the kind of protection you’d look for against falling objects or accidental crushing at work.

However, it’s worth noting that safety claims don’t replace job-site common sense. Boots with steel toe caps are only one part of PPE, and the description doesn’t say anything about penetration resistance or electrical safety. If your work requires those additional categories, you’d need to check the relevant certification details before relying on these.

Comfort for long standing and walking

Comfort is handled in a fairly straightforward way: lightweight construction to reduce fatigue, breathable lining, and a cushioned, shock-absorbing insole.

The description also says the boots provide good support and help keep feet dry and comfortable even during long hours standing or walking. That lines up with typical wear patterns in warehouses, workshops and manufacturing floors.

Still, comfort is personal. The entry doesn’t mention specific sizing guidance or whether the insole can be swapped for your own orthotics, so if you need custom support, you may want to review sizing/fit information from the listing carefully.
